Frequently Asked Questions about Flushing

How much are Studio apartments in Flushing?

There are currently 1,368 Studio Apartments in Flushing with rent ranges from $1,799 to $14,500 with an average price of $3,600.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Flushing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Flushing ranges from $900 to $9,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,280.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Flushing c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Flushing range from $1,600 to $20,390.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,962.

How expensive are Flushing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 1,362 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Flushing on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,025 to $24,680 - averaging $3,923 for the location.
